forms - Laravel 从 sqlite DB 登录,获取 "PDOException could not find driver"

标签 forms sqlite laravel authentication

我正在尝试在本地主机(vagrant 和 virtualbox)上使用 Laravel 和 sqlite DB 编写一个简单的登录表单。但是,在输入用户名和密码后,我不断收到“PDOException 找不到驱动程序”错误。有什么想法吗?

--- 编辑 ---

必须通过键入来安装 sqlite 驱动程序

  sudo apt-get install php5-sqlite

在我的终端窗口中。默认情况下未启用它:/

最佳答案

听起来您的 PHP 版本缺少或禁用了 PDO 扩展。使用 phpinfo 函数列出已安装和启用的扩展。如果 PDO 不存在,请在您的 php.ini 文件中查找注释行和/或与维护您的服务器的人员交谈。

关于forms - Laravel 从 sqlite DB 登录,获取 "PDOException could not find driver",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26485331/

相关文章:

Delphi 7 继续使用旧的过时的形式

nhibernate - 无法从NHibernate.Driver.SQLite20Driver创建驱动程序

sql - 使用SQLite在SQL中进行关系划分

android - 需要帮助将 achart-engine 与 android 数据库集成

php - Lumen 无法更改返回 View 的 header

php - 迁移的意外行为 :refresh command laravel

php - Laravel 5.3 是否可以安全地从 Laravel 项目中删除/删除存储文件夹?

JavaFX 如何在一个注册表中组合多个事件处理程序?

html - 多部分请求中的 'part' 是什么?

php - 将表单操作添加到配置页面